OB Care Provider (CNM or NP) - Bay Are Office (Hybrid Schedule)

Company: Pomelo Care
Location: San Rafael
Posted on: February 21, 2026

Job Description:

Job Description Job Description About Us Pomelo Care is the national leader in evidence-based healthcare for women and children. We deliver personalized, high-quality clinical interventions from reproductive care and pregnancy, infant care and pediatrics, to hormonal health through perimenopause and menopause, with long-term preventive care and condition management. Our model delivers 24/7 multispecialty care to address the medical, behavioral, and social factors that most significantly impact outcomes for women and children. We partner with payers, employers, and providers to expand access to quality healthcare across the system. Role Description Your North Star : Provide direct patient care and clinical oversight that optimizes outcomes for pregnant people and newborns through population-based implementation of evidence-based care. In this role you will: Be accountable for improving clinical outcomes for empaneled patients, by overseeing their medical care Attend daily clinical huddles focused on collaboration across a clinical pod, including RNs, LCSW, and RDs Review complex patient cases, develop care plans, and support other members of the clinical team in providing them with evidence-based care Monitor adverse events and hold clinical retros to identify any areas for improvement in Pomelo’s protocols Lead development and review of evidence-based medical protocols and algorithms related to obstetric and women’s health Requirements Must have an active APP license in the state of California Must be able to commute to our San Rafael office Minimum of 4 years of experience as an APP Extensive obstetric experience, including treating high-risk patients, as well as some experience caring for infants A passion for and demonstrated effectiveness in optimizing evidence-based care and perinatal outcomes Experience using data to drive patient engagement, activation, and outcomes Experience leading successful teams, with track record of outstanding collaboration and teamwork A sense of urgency to improve outcomes coupled with exceptional organization and attention to detail A growth mindset with the ability to approach process change and ambiguous situations with enthusiasm, creativity, and accountability Facility using multiple tech platforms, with an eagerness for advising about platform improvements and adapting to new systems Eager to thrive in a fast-paced, metric-driven environment Phenomenal interpersonal and communication skills Education and training NP or CNM with significant experience in obstetrics and some experience in infant care Bonus points for Telehealth and/or remote monitoring experience Experience in outpatient or home-based management of higher-risk patients Schedule: 9am - 6pm PT, Monday - Friday Why you should join our team By joining Pomelo, you will get in on the ground floor of a fast-moving, well-funded, and mission-driven startup where you will have a profound impact on the patients we serve. Our salary ranges are based on paying competitively for our company’s size and industry, and are one part of the total compensation package that also includes equity, benefits, and other opportunities at Pomelo Care. In accordance with New York City, Colorado, California, and other applicable laws, Pomelo Care is required to provide a reasonable estimate of the compensation range for this role. Individual pay decisions are ultimately based on a number of factors, including qualifications for the role, experience level, skillset, geography, and balancing internal equity. A reasonable estimate of the current salary range is $125,000-$155,000. We expect most candidates to fall in the middle of the range.
